RESUMEN

BACKGROUND: The military has used topical hemostatic agents to successfully treat life-threatening external bleeding for years. In contrast to the military environment, the general population are increasingly prescribed anticoagulants. There are only few comparative evaluations of topical hemostatic agents with anticoagulated human blood. It is important to understand the impact of these agents on those who take anticoagulants. STUDY DESIGN AND METHODS: Citrated blood of patients treated with enoxaparin, heparin, and acetylsalicylic acid, apixaban or phenprocoumon was incubated with different hemostatic agents (QuikClot Gauze, Celox Granules, Celox Gauze, Chito SAM 100, WoundClot Trauma Gauze, QuikClot Gauze Moulage Trainer and Kerlix) and rotational thromboelastometry was performed with non-activated thromboelastometry (NATEM reagent). RESULTS: All tested agents improved the onset of coagulation in all anticoagulants, mostly to a significant degree. Most significant improvements were produced by QuikClot Gauze and QuikClot Gauze Moulage Trainer, followed by the tested chitosans (Celox Granules, Celox Gauze, Chito SAM 100). Of the anticoagulant groups, the most significant improvements were seen in enoxaparin. This was followed in order by apixaban, heparin, and acetylsalicylic acid, and phenprocoumon. DISCUSSION: All the hemostatic agents tested were able to activate the clotting cascade earlier and initiate faster clot formation in anticoagulated blood. A definitive head-to-head comparison is not feasible, because of the limitations of an in-vitro analysis. However, the sometimes-presented hypothesis that kaolin-based hemostatic agents are ineffective in anticoagulated blood is inaccurate according to our data. Hemostasis with hemostatic agents appears most challenging with phenprocoumon.

RESUMEN

BACKGROUND: Successful airway management is a priority in the resuscitation of critically ill or traumatised patients. Several studies have demonstrated the importance of achieving maximum first pass success, particularly in prehospital advanced airway management. OBJECTIVE: To compare success rates of emergency intubations between patients requiring cardiopulmonary resuscitation (CPR) for cardiac arrest (CPR group) and other emergencies (non-CPR group) using the C-MAC PM videolaryngoscope. DESIGN: Ongoing analysis of prospective collected prehospital advanced airway management core variables. SETTING: Single helicopter emergency medical service (HEMS) 'Christoph 22', Ulm Military Hospital, Germany, May 2009 to July 2018. PATIENTS: We included all 1006 HEMS patients on whom prehospital advanced airway management was performed by board-certified anaesthesiologists on call at HEMS 'Christoph 22'. INTERVENTIONS: The C-MAC PM was used as the first-line device. The initial direct laryngoscopy was carried out using the C-MAC PM without the monitor in sight. After scoring the direct laryngoscopic view according to the Cormack and Lehane grade, the monitor was folded within the sight of the physician and tracheal intubation was performed using the videolaryngoscopic view without removing the blade. MAIN OUTCOME MEASURES: The primary outcome was successful airway management. Secondary outcomes were the patient's position during airway management, necessity for suction, direct and videolaryngoscopic view according to Cormack and Lehane grading, as well as number of attempts needed for successful intubation. RESULTS: A patent airway was achieved in all patients including rescue techniques. There was a lower first pass success rate in the CPR group compared with the non-CPR group (84.4 vs. 91.4%, P = 0.01). In the CPR group, direct laryngoscopy resulted more often in a clinically unfavourable (Cormack and Lehane grade 3 or 4) glottic view (CPR vs. non-CPR-group 37.2 vs. 26.7%, P = 0.0071). Using videolaryngoscopy reduced the clinically unfavourable grading to Cormack and Lehane 1 or 2 (P < 0.0001). The odds of achieving first pass success were approximately 12-fold higher with a favourable glottic view than with an unfavourable glottic view (OR 12.6, CI, 6.70 to 23.65). CONCLUSION: Airway management in an anaesthesiologist-staffed HEMS is associated with a high first pass success rate but even with skilled providers using the C-MAC PM videolaryngoscope routinely, patients who require CPR offer more difficulties for successful prehospital advanced airway management at the first attempt. RESUMEN

Seriously injured patients represent only a small group of patients in the emergency medical service with 0.5% (ground based) to 5% (HEMS), but they are associated with a high mortality rate. Among people younger than 45, trauma is the most common cause of death, mostly as a result of severe traumatic brain injury (TBI) and/or extreme hemorrhage. As the outcome of severe TBI prehospitally can only be influenced to a very limited extent, a majority of preventable deaths in prehospital setting are caused by "critical" bleeding. The "critical" bleeding is defined by its life-threatening dimension. Anticoagulation medication can have a reinforcing effect. Adequate prehospital therapy strategies exist for external bleeding. In contrast, internal bleeding regularly evades a causal prehospital care, so that in such cases, transport prioritization and rapid definitive surgical intervention remain the only option. In the civilian environment the tested and evaluated "ABCDE" scheme must be preceded by the (for "critical bleeding") in order to react time-critically to compressible external bleeding, possibly even prior to airway management. These findings have found their way into the current version of the S3 guideline on treatment of multi system trauma by the German Society for Trauma Surgery (DGU). According to this "severely bleeding injuries that can impair vital functions should be treated with priority". Thus, this publication focuses on prehospital bleeding control.

RESUMEN

BACKGROUND: Everyone dealing with airway emergencies must be able to accomplish cricothyroidotomy, which cannot be trained in real patients. Training models are necessary. OBJECTIVE: To evaluate the suitability of a hybrid training model combining synthetic and porcine parts to depict variable neck anatomy. DESIGN: Model-based comparative trial. SETTING: Armed Forces Hospital Ulm, Germany, August 2018. INTERVENTION: On four anatomical neck variations (long slim/long obese/short slim/short obese) we performed two surgical approaches to cricothyroidotomy (SurgiCric II vs. ControlCric). PARTICIPANTS: Forty-eight volunteers divided into two groups based on their personal skill level: beginners group and proficient performers group. MAIN OUTCOME MEASURES: Time to completion was recorded for each procedure. Once the operator had indicated completion, the correct anatomical tube placement was confirmed by dissection and structures were inspected for complications. Primary outcomes were successful tracheal placement of an airway tube and time needed to achieve a patent airway. Secondary outcome was assessment of complications. RESULTS: Overall, 384 procedures were performed. Median time to completion was 74 s. In total, 284 procedures (74%) resulted in successful ventilation. Time to completion was longer in short obese than in long slim and the risk of unsuccessful procedures was increased in short obese compared with long slim. Even if ControlCric resulted in faster completion of the procedure, its use was less successful and had an increased risk of complications compared with SurgiCric II. Proficient performers group performed faster but had an increased risk of injuring the tracheal wall compared with beginners group. CONCLUSION: Participants had difficulties in performing cricothyroidotomy in obese models, but various and difficult anatomical situations must be expected in airway management and therefore must be taught. A new hybrid model combining porcine and synthetic materials offers the necessary conditions for the next step in training of surgical airway procedures. RESUMEN

Terrorist attacks or amok runs may cause "threatening situations" for emergency medical services (EMS), fire fighters and physicians. Cooperation with the police is of paramount importance. In order to minimize the risk to rescue personnel and affected persons, emergency medical care has to follow tactical principles. So, the strategy in such "threatening situations" is "Stop the bleeding and clear the scene". The police define three areas of danger: unsafe, partly safe and secure. Medical care in these areas follows the concept of Tactical Combat Casualty Care. While only police should act in the unsafe area, the EMS can operate in the partly safe area after appropriate arrangements. Safety may only be achieved in emergency departments, which have to be made to secure areas by certain measures.The task force "Tactical Medicine" of the Scientific Working Group Emergency Medicine of the German Association for Anesthesiology and Intensive Care describes in this article essential criteria for a coordinated approach in "threatening situations".

RESUMEN

After securing vital function, treatment of pain is an important aspect in emergency medical care. Irrespective of the underlying disease or injury, pain is an important warning symptom of the body and the most common reason for an emergency alert notification. A patient assesses quality of care and success of prehospital care using the criteria of the extent of pain relief he experiences. Since mild pain does not usually lead to an emergency alert, the criteria apply mainly to treatment of severe and very severe pain. Pain perception varies from individual to individual. Accordingly, assessment of pain intensity is the very first step in pain therapy. The Numeric Rating Scale (NRS) ranging from 0 (no pain) to 10 (worst pain imaginable) is suitable for pain assessment in adult emergency patients. Above a grade of 4, therapeutic intervention should be initiated with the goal of reducing pain to reach a value of <4, or at least to achieve a reduction by 3 points. The choice of analgesics that can be meaningfully used in pre-hospital emergency medicine is limited. The emergency physician should be aware of available drugs and administration routes.

RESUMEN

BACKGROUND: Out-of-hospital tracheal intubation is associated with life-threatening complications. To date, no study has compared direct and video laryngoscopic views simultaneously in the same patients in an out-of-hospital setting. OBJECTIVES: The aim of this study was to determine the effect of C-MAC PM video laryngoscope on laryngeal view, compared with direct laryngoscopy, and to estimate possible consequences for patient safety. DESIGN: An observational, single-centre study. SETTING: Helicopter Emergency Medical Service (HEMS) 'CHRISTOPH 22', Ulm, Germany. PATIENTS: Two-hundrend and twenty-eight emergency patients undergoing airway management out of hospital. INTERVENTIONS: Laryngoscopy and tracheal intubation using C-MAC PM video laryngoscope. For all intubations, the HEMS physician used CMAC PM as the first-line device and performed an initial direct laryngoscopy followed by a video laryngoscopy, without changing the laryngoscope blade. MAIN OUTCOME MEASURES: The difference in laryngeal view was recorded as well as the number of intubation attempts along with the success rate and difficulties in airway management. Improvement in glottic visualisation from Cormack and Lehane grade III/IV to I/II was rated as being clinically relevant. RESULTS: During a 20-month study period, a total of 228 out-of-hospital emergency patients requiring tracheal intubation were included. The overall success rate in securing the airway was 100%. For 226 patients (99.1%), tracheal intubation was successful with two or fewer attempts. For comparison of direct and indirect laryngoscopic views, five patients were excluded because of the use of an indirect laryngoscope blade. Of 223 patients, 120 had a glottic view rated as Cormack and Lehane grade II to IV with direct laryngoscopy; in these patients, visualisation of the glottis was significantly improved with the C-MAC PM video laryngoscope (P < 0.001). In 56 patients (25.1%), improvement of glottic visualisation was clinically relevant (P < 0.001). CONCLUSION: Use of the C-MAC PM video laryngoscope is associated with improved visualisation of the glottis according to the Cormack and Lehane grading system and an excellent success rate for out-of-hospital tracheal intubation. These results suggest that the use of C-MAC PM as a first-line device for tracheal intubation by out-of-hospital emergency medical services is a safe procedure.

RESUMEN

AIM: In special circumstances it may be necessary to transport out-of-hospital cardiac arrest patients with ongoing resuscitation to the hospital. External mechanical chest compression devices could be an alternative for these resuscitations. The study compares manual chest compression with external mechanical devices and a semiautomatic device in transport conditions using a resuscitation manikin. METHODS: Manual chest compressions were compared with LUCAS 2, AutoPulse and animax mono devices using the Ambu Man Wireless MegaCode manikin (10 series each). The measurements were performed in a standard ambulance vehicle during transport on a predefined track of 5.0 km. RESULTS: Mean compression frequencies in the manual group (117 ± 18 min(-1)) and in the animax mono group (115 ± 10 min(-1)) were significantly higher than in the LUCAS 2 group (100 min(-1), p=0.02) and the AutoPulse group (80 min(-1), p<0.01). Both mechanical devices worked absolutely constantly. Only the animax mono group reached with 51.2 mm the recommended compression depth. The quality of manual compressions decreased considerably during braking or change manoeuvres while the mechanical devices continued to work constantly. CONCLUSIONS: During a patient transport with ongoing resuscitation, external mechanical compression devices may be a good alternative to manual compression because they increase the safety of the rescuer and patient. Yet, in this study only animax mono reached the guideline specifications regarding chest compressions' frequency and depth. Concerning constancy, the mechanical devices work reliably and more independently from motion influences. Further studies are necessary to evaluate the effectiveness of these devices in patient transport.

RESUMEN

BACKGROUND: To improve the ease and safety of cricothyroidotomy especially in the hand of the inexperienced, new instruments have been developed. In this study, we compared a new indicator-guided puncture technique (PCK) with standard surgical technique (ST) regarding success rate, performance time and complications. METHODS: Cricothyroidotomy in 30 human cadavers performed by 30 first year anaesthesia residents. The set chosen for use was randomised: PCK-technique (n=15) and ST (n=15). Success rates, insertion times and complications were compared. Traumatic lesions were anatomically confirmed after dissection. RESULTS: The ST-group had a higher success rate (100% vs 67%; p=0.04). There was no difference in time taken to complete the procedure (PCK 82 s. vs ST 95 s.; p=0.89). There was a higher complication rate in the PCK-group (67% vs 13%; p=0.04). Most frequent complication in the PCK-group was injury to the posterior tracheal wall (n=8), penetration to the oesophageal lumen (n=4) and injury to the thyroid and/or cricoid cartilage (n=5). In the ST-group in only 2 cases minor complications were observed (small vessel injury). CONCLUSIONS: In this human cadaver study the PCK technique produced more major complications and more failures than the ST. In the hand of the inexperienced operator the standard surgical approach seems to be a safe procedure, which can successfully be performed within an adequate time. The PCK technique cannot be recommended for inexperienced operators.

RESUMEN

Explosion injuries are not restricted to war-like military conflicts or terrorist attacks. The emergency physician may also encounter such injuries in the private or industrial fields, injuries caused by fireworks or gas explosions. In such cases the injury patterns are especially complex and may consist of blunt and penetrating injuries as well as thermal damage. Emergency medical personnel must be prepared to cope with explosion trauma not only in individual cases but also in major casualty incidents (MCI). This necessitates a sound knowledge about the mechanisms and processes of an explosion as well as the particular pathophysiological relationships of explosion injuries in order to be able to initiate the best possible, guideline-conform trauma therapy.

RESUMEN

PURPOSE: Severe haemorrhage is a leading cause of early mortality following major trauma. By early identification of patients at risk, blood transfusion could already be initiated in the prehospital period. Aim of the study was to evaluate the extent to which prehospital lactate and base excess, which are known to be associated with trauma-induced coagulopathy, and additional clinical parameters are associated with the need for early transfusion. METHODS: In this prospective, single-centre observational study, trauma patients treated by a helicopter emergency medical service were included, regardless of the injury severity. Patients with coagulation-influencing drugs in long-term therapy were excluded. Blood samples obtained at the beginning of the prehospital treatment were analysed. Primary outcome was the association of lactate and base excess with the need for early transfusion (resuscitation room or immediate surgery). Receiver operating characteristic curves were created, and the area under the curve (AUROC) was calculated. RESULTS: Between 2015 and 2018, 21 out of 130 adult trauma patients received blood products during the early in-hospital treatment. Both prehospital lactate and base excess were associated with the transfusion (AUROC 0.731 and 0.798, respectively). The optimal calculated cut-off values were 4 mmol/l (lactate) and - 2.5 mmol/l (base excess). When circulatory instability and suspected relevant bleeding were included, the association further improved (AUROC 0.871 and 0.866, respectively). CONCLUSION: Prehospital lactate and base excess could be used in combination with other clinical parameters as indicators of the need for early transfusion. RESUMEN

BACKGROUND: The aim of this study was to determine whether prehospital endotracheal intubation (ETI) and chest tube placement is unnecessarily time consuming in severely injured patients. PATIENTS AND METHODS: A retrospective, multicentre study including all adult patients (ISS ≥9; 2002-7) of the Trauma Registry of the German Society of Trauma Surgery who were not secondarily transferred to a trauma centre and received a definitive airway and a chest tube. Creating four groups: AA (n=963) receiving ETI and chest tube on scene, AB (n=1547) ETI performed in the prehospital setting but chest tubing later in the emergency department (ED) and BB (n=640) receiving both procedures in the ED. The BA collective (ETI performed in the ED, but chest tubing on scene) was excluded from the study because of the small sample size (n=41). The trauma resuscitation time (TRT), demographic data, injuries, treatment and outcome of the remaining three collectives were compared. RESULTS: The prehospital TRT of the AA collective was longer than the AB and BB subgroups (80±37 min vs 77±44 min 65±46 min; p<0.01). Although the AA and AB subgroups were more severely injured (ISS 35±15 vs 38±15 vs 31±12; p<0.01) and showed poorer vital parameters on scene, the overall TRT (accident until end of ED treatment) were equal for all three groups (152±59 min vs 151±62 min vs 148±68 min; p=0.07). The TRISS adjusted mortality was also equal in all three groups. CONCLUSIONS: In a physician-based emergency medical service, prehospital ETI and chest tube placement do not prolong the total TRT of severely injured patients.

RESUMEN

BACKGROUND: In this preliminary prospective observational study at four physician-led air rescue centres, the efficacy of the C-MAC (Karl Storz, Tuttlingen, Germany), a new portable videolaryngoscope, was evaluated during prehospital emergency endotracheal intubations. METHODS: 80 consecutive patients requiring prehospital emergency intubation, treated by a physician introduced in the use of the C-MAC were enrolled in this study. RESULTS: Indication for prehospital intubation was trauma in 45 cases (including maxillo-facial trauma in 10 cases), cardiopulmonary resuscitation in 14 cases, and unconsciousness of neurological aetiology and cardiogenic dyspnoea in 21 cases. Forty-nine patients were intubated with a C-MAC blade size 3, and 31 with a C-MAC blade size 4. Median time to successful intubation was 20 (min-max: 5-300) seconds; 63 patients were intubated on the first attempt, 13 on the second and four after more than two attempts. A Cormack-Lehane class 1 view of the glottis was seen in 46 patients, class 2a view in 21, class 2b in eight, class 3 in three and class 4 in two. Six patients could not be intubated with the videolaryngoscopic view, but were successfully intubated at the same attempt using the C-MAC with the direct laryngoscopic view. CONCLUSION: The C-MAC videolaryngoscope was suitable for prehospital emergency endotracheal intubations with complicated airway conditions, such as maxillo-facial trauma. The option to perform direct laryngoscopy and videolaryngoscopy with the same device appears to be exceptionally important in the prehospital setting.

RESUMEN

BACKGROUND: Hemorrhage with trauma-induced coagulopathy (TIC) and hyperfibrinolysis (HF) increases the mortality risk after severe trauma. While TIC at hospital admission is well studied, little is known about coagulopathy at the incident site. The aim of the study was to investigate coagulation disorders already present on scene. METHODS: In a prospective single-center observational study, blood samples of trauma patients obtained before and at hospital admission were analyzed. Data on rotational thromboelastometry, blood gas analysis, prehospital treatment, injury severity, in-hospital blood transfusions, and mortality were investigated according to the presence of coagulation disorders at the incident site. The patients were divided into three groups according to the presence of coagulation disorders (no coagulopathy, TIC, TIC with HF). In a subgroup analysis, patients with a Trauma-Induced Coagulopathy Clinical Score (TICCS) of ≥10 were investigated. RESULTS: Between August 2015 and February 2018, 148 patients were enrolled in the study. The mean Injury Severity Score was 22.1, and overall mortality was 7.4%. Trauma-induced coagulopathy and HF were already detectable at the incident site in 18.2% and 6.1%, respectively. Patients with HF had significantly altered circulation parameters with significant changes in pH, hemoglobin, lactate, and base excess at the incident site. In patients with TICCS of ≥10 (14.2%), TIC was detected in 47.6% of the cases and HF in 28.6%. Furthermore, in these patients, blood gas parameters significantly changed and the need for blood transfusion and mortality. CONCLUSION: Trauma-induced coagulopathy and HF can be detected in severely injured patients even before medical treatment is started. Furthermore, in patients with HF and TICCS of ≥10, blood gas parameters were significantly changed at the incident site. LEVEL OF EVIDENCE: Prognostic study, level III.

RESUMEN

BACKGROUND: Resuscitation by laypersons is important in bridging the time between the occurrence of an out-of-hospital cardiac arrest (OHCA) and the arrival of emergency rescue service personnel. Depending on the reason for the cardiac arrest, however, the effectiveness of chest compressions is uncertain. The aim of this study was to explore the impact of lay resuscitation on survival following OHCA of different causes. METHODS: The data set for analysis comprised all cases of cardiac arrest before the arrival of emergency rescue service personnel that were fully documented in the German Resuscitation Registry in the period 2007-2019. The following endpoints related to resuscitation by bystanders were evaluated-separately for each cause-descriptively and by means of multivariate logistic regression analysis: return of spontaneous circulation (ROSC), 30 days' survival/discharged alive from the hospital, and good neurological function at discharge. RESULTS: Altogether, 40 604 cases of cardiac arrest were included. Resuscitation by laypersons was carried out in 35.1% of these cases. The rate of ROSC was statistically significantly higher after lay resuscitation for OHCA caused by cardiac events, drowning, intoxication, or central nervous system disorders (overall 48.1% versus 41.0%). For all causes-with the exception of trauma/bleeding to death and sepsis- the endpoint 30 days' survival/discharged alive was better with lay resuscitation (overall 17.0% versus 9.5%). In multivariate regression analysis, lay resuscitation was associated with improvement of the endpoint 30 days' survival/discharged alive only for OHCA caused by cardiac events (odds ratio [OR] 1.16) or intoxication (OR 1.81). For all other causes-except hypoxia-lay resuscitation tended to yield better results. Neurological function at discharge was also significantly better (overall 11.5% versus 6.1%) after lay resuscitation for OHCA of all causes except trauma/ bleeding to death, hypoxia, and sepsis. CONCLUSION: Resuscitation by laypersons is associated with an improved result regarding the endpoint 30 days' survival/discharged alive in cases of OHCA caused by cardiac events and intoxication. These two groups account for 81% of the resuscitation patients in the study. Because there was also a tendency towards higher survival rates following OHCA of other causes (except hypoxia), laypersons should continue to be encouraged to attempt resuscitation in all cases of OHCA, whatever the cause.

RESUMEN

PURPOSE: Rescue missions during terrorist attacks are extremely challenging for all rescue forces (police as well as non-police forces) involved. To improve the quality and safety of the rescue missions during an active killing event, it is obligatory to adapt common rescue mission goals and strategies. METHODS: After the recent attacks in Europe, the Federal Office of Civil Protection and Disaster Assistance started an evaluation process on behalf of the Federal Ministry of the Interior and the Federal Ministry of Health. This was done to identify weaknesses, lessons learned and to formulate new adapted guidelines. RESULTS: The presented bullet point recommendations summarise the basic and most important results of the ongoing evaluation process for the Federal Republic of Germany. The safety of all the rescue forces and survival of the greatest possible number of casualties are the priority goals. Furthermore, the preservation and re-establishment of the socio-political integrity are the overarching goals of the management of active killing events. Strategic incident priorities are to stop the killing and to save as much lives as possible. The early identification and prioritised transportation of casualties with life-threatening non-controllable bleeding are major tasks and the shortest possible on-scene time is an important requirement with respect to safety issues. CONCLUSION: With respect to hazard prevention tactics within Germany, we attributed the highest priority impact to the bullet points. The focus of the process has now shifted to intense work about possible solutions for the identified deficits and implementation strategies of such solutions during mass killing incidents.

RESUMEN

Lung and chest ultrasound are further examination modalities in addition to computed tomography and laboratory diagnostics in patients with COVID-19. It extends the clinical-physical examination because it can examine lung surface sensitively. Lung surface pattern changes have been found in sonograms of patients with COVID-19 pneumonia and during the course of the disease. German specialist societies of clinical acute, emergency and intensive care medicine as well as imaging, which are concerned with the care of patients with SARS-CoV­2 infection and COVID-19, have coordinated recommendations for lung and thorax sonography. This document has been created within a transparent process, led by the German Society of Interdisciplinary Emergency and Acute Medicine e. V. (DGINA), and worked out by an expert panel and delegates from the societies. Sources of the first 200 cases were summarized. Typical thorax sonographic findings are presented. International sources or standards that were available in PubMed until May 24, 2020 were included. Using case studies and multimedia content, the document is intended to not only support users but also demonstrate quality features and the potential of chest and lung sonography. The German Society for Ultrasound in Medicine (DEGUM) is carrying out a multicenter study (study coordination at the TU Munich).
